La familia Fissidentaceae (Bryophyta) en Cuba

Se realizó el inventario actualizado de la familia monogenérica Fissidentaceae (Bryophyta) en Cuba, representada por 35 taxones (31 especies y cuatro variedades adicionales), ninguno de ellos endémicos. Para cada taxón estudiado, se brindó información sobre las sinonimias, referencias previas para el país, modo de vida, altitud, formaciones vegetales, distribución por provincias en Cuba y en el mundo. Todos los representantes de la familia se encontraron preferentemente sobre tierra o rocas, especialmente en los bosques pluviales de los principales grupos montañosos del país, correspondientes a las provincias Pinar del Río, Artemisa, Cienfuegos, Sancti Spíritus, Holguín, Granma, Santiago de Cuba y Guantánamo.
